Earth

Planetary Data*

Equatorial Radius 6,378 km
1.0 Earth = 1
Mass 5.97x1024 kg
1.0 Earth = 1
Mean Density 5520 kg/m3
Surface Gravity 1.0 Earth = 1
Surface Temperature 290 K
Mean Orbital Speed 29.79 km/s
Sidereal Period 1.0 tropical years
Synodic Period - days
Inclination
to the Ecliptic
0.01 degrees
Greatest Angular Diameter As Seen from Earth - arc seconds
Number of Moons 1   

*Data taken from ASTRONOMY TODAY
